Uganda - Export of Oil or Petrol Filters for Internal Combustion Engines
Since 2014, Uganda Export of Oil or Petrol Filters for Internal Combustion Engines grew 14.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 95 among other countries in Export of Oil or Petrol Filters for Internal Combustion Engines with $62,873.59. Uganda is overtaken by Senegal, which was number 94 with $65,911.42 and is followed by Mongolia at $59,808.05. Germany ranked the highest with $1,063,004,990.8 in 2019, that is +2.5% compared to 2018. United States, China and Belgium resp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Sierra Leone witnessed the best average annual growth at +1,738.9% per year, while Tanzania witnessed the worst performance at -71.3% per year.
